A judicial officer cannot be denied promotion solely based on a complaint that did not result in any disciplinary action, according to a recent legal observation.

A recent legal pronouncement has clarified that a judicial officer's path to promotion cannot be obstructed by a complaint that did not lead to any formal disciplinary proceedings.

This ruling emphasizes that unsubstantiated allegations, which do not culminate in any disciplinary measures, should not serve as a barrier to career advancement for judicial personnel.

The principle upholds the importance of established procedures and the need for concrete evidence of misconduct before impacting an officer's professional progression.
